Paper File Folders from China, India, and Vietnam Injure U.S. Industry, Says USITC

The United States International Trade Commission (USITC) today determined that a U.S. industry is materially injured by reason of imports of paper file folders from China, India, and Vietnam that the U.S. Department of Commerce (Commerce) has determined are sold in the United States at less than fair value and subsidized by the Government of India.

Chairman David S. Johanson and Commissioners Rhonda K. Schmidtlein, Jason E. Kearns, and Amy A. Karpel voted in the affirmative. 

As a result of the Commission’s affirmative determinations, Commerce will issue antidumping duty orders on imports of this product from China, India, and Vietnam and a countervailing duty order on imports of this product from India. 

The Commission’s public report Paper File Folders from China, India, and Vietnam (Inv. Nos.  701-683 and 731-TA-1594-1596 (Final), USITC Publication 5472, November 2023) will contain the views of the Commission and information developed during the investigations.

The report will be available by December 11, 2023; when available, it may be accessed on the USITC website at: https://www.usitc.gov/commission_publications_library.

FACTUAL HIGHLIGHTS

Paper file folders from China, India, and Vietnam
Investigation Nos: 701-TA-683 and 731-TA-1594-1596 (Final)
 

Product Description: File folders consist primarily of paper, paperboard, pressboard, or other cellulose material, whether coated or uncoated, that has been folded (or creased in preparation to be folded), glued, taped, bound, or otherwise assembled to be suitable for holding documents.

Status of Proceedings:

  1. Type of investigation:  Final countervailing duty and antidumping duty investigations.
  2. Petitioners: Coalition of Domestic Folder Manufacturers, Hastings, Minnesota and Naperville, IL.1
  3. USITC Institution Date:  Wednesday, October 12, 2022.
  4. USITC Hearing Date:  Tuesday, October 03, 2023.2
  5. USITC Vote Date:  Tuesday, October 31, 2023.
  6. USITC Notification to Commerce Date:  Monday, November 13, 2023.

U.S. Industry in 2022:

  1. Number of U.S. producers:  3.
  2. Location of producers’ plants:  Minnesota, Mississippi, Missouri, Ohio, and Utah.
